Google faces opposition to Botetourt data center

Opposition to a Google data center campus planned for a 312-acre parcel at the Botetourt Center at Greenfield seemed to intensify over the spring following news reports that the project would initially need 2 million gallons of water per day. More data centers equal more electricity demand

Eight of the highest demand days for electricity in Virginia occurred during the cold snap earlier this year, with a record set on Feb. 9.
